Tiffin implements new online application process for ABR, façade enhancement program

Tiffin, Ohio — The City of Tiffin has introduced a new online platform for developers and City staff to streamline the application process for the Architectural Board of Review and Façade Enhancement Program.

The application form can be accessed through the city’s official website at www.tiffinohio.gov/ABR.

The online platform will be used for submitting applications for the Certificate of Appropriateness and Façade Enhancement Program grants. Applicants must complete the form in full and will receive a confirmation screen after submission. The approval process before the Architectural Board of Review will remain the same.

Mayor Dawn Iannantuono said, “I thank our staff and those at TSEP who have worked to create a modern application process that cuts down on the administrative hassle and better serves our applicants.”
